#afa368 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#afa368 is composed of 68.6% red, 63.9%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.9% magenta, 40.6%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 49.9 degrees, a saturation of 30.7% and a lightness of 54.7%. #afa368 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#5f4700.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#afa368

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030302 is the darkest color, while #faf9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#afa368

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949183 is the less saturated color, while #ffd818 is the most saturated one.
